Cletus Kasady was a serial killer that for a short while shared a jail cell with Eddie Brock. During Venom's escape, a piece of his symbiote broke up to enter through a cut on Kasady's hand. Thus transforming him into Carnage. This guy was a huge competitor of being Marvel's The Joker. Sadly that honor goes to Madcap.

Carnage is mostly red & black while sharing abilities from Spider-Man as well as Venom. He was even stated at the time to being stronger than both of them combined. Early on, Carnage learned to shape shift to a degree to gain several additional abilities. Of course, like most of his kind he does have their same weaknesses.

Due to how he became Carnage originally, he also gain enhanced regeneration making him very difficult to pull down or kill. Depending on things, he may have a vampiric touch.
